      Arriving in Los Angeles

      Los Angeles International Airport (LAX)

      • Los Angeles International Airport (LAX) is approximately 19 kilometres from central Los Angeles. If you're catching a taxi or a ride-share, the drive takes roughly 35 minutes.

      • It usually takes 1 hour to get there on public transport.

      Los Angeles Van Nuys Airport (VNY)

      • Los Angeles Van Nuys Airport (VNY) is around 27 kilometres from the centre of Los Angeles. Following your flight from Vancouver to Los Angeles, it takes approximately 35 minutes to reach the heart of the city in a taxi or ride-share.

      • If you hop on public transport, you'll reach the centre in 1 hour 15 minutes or so.
